 This year, my SIL Kisty traded some plums for peaches so I decided to make some jam and fruit leather and here is how it started... cut them in half, take out the seed, and cook them for a bit...
 blend them up nice and smooth and add just a tiny amount of sugar
okay, for the jam, you add a LOT of sugar but not for the fruit leather - I was really surprised that I didn't need to add much at all
 And then...you spread it nice and smooth and let it "dry" in your warm oven for hours and hours - delicious!
The jam just set up and it is SO good!
